WWE Smackdown: Watch Draft and Dean Ambrose v Seth Rollins

Where will your favourite WWE Superstars end up?

Last Updated: 20/07/16 9:37am

Tune in to Smackdown from 1am on Sky Sports 5 for the WWE Draft and a world title rematch between Dean Ambrose and Seth Rollins.

WWE's Superstars will learn their futures as they are picked to perform on either Raw or Smackdown in the first Draft since 2011.

However, a new WWE champion could also be crowned with Seth Rollins granted a rematch against current titlist Dean Ambrose after their showdown on Raw ended in a double-pinfall draw.

Mick Foley has been announced as Raw's General Manager and will work alongside red-brand Commissioner Stephanie McMahon to select his show's Draft picks.

Daniel Bryan (General Manager) and Shane McMahon (Commissioner) will make the selections for Smackdown, which will now be broadcast live every Tuesday night.

So who will head where? John Cena to Smackdown? Roman Reigns to Raw? Will Ambrose and Rollins be separated?

WWE DRAFT EXPLAINER

 - Raw will receive the first Draft pick

 - Since Smackdown is a two-hour show and Raw is three hours, for every two picks Smackdown receives Raw will receive three.

 - Tag teams count as one pick unless a Commissioner/General Manager specifically only wants one member of the team
